How We Remove Pool Leak Water Quickly and Effectively
Our process is designed to get you back in your pool as quickly as possible, while also ensuring that your property is restored to its former glory. Here’s what you can expect from our team:
Step 1: Assessment and Planning
Our technicians will assess the damage and develop a customized plan to remove the water and dry out your property. This may involve using specialized equipment to extract water from your pool and surrounding areas.
Step 2: Water Extraction
Our team will use powerful pumps and vacuums to remove as much water as possible from your pool and surrounding areas.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and reducing the risk of mold and mildew growth.
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ification
Once the water has been extracted, our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your property. This may involve using dehumidifiers to remove excess moisture from the air and prevent further damage.
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ing
After the water has been removed and your property has been dried, our team will clean and sanitize the affected areas to prevent the growth of mold and mildew.
Step 5: Restoration and Repair
Finally, our team will work with you to restore and repair any damaged areas of your property. This may involve replacing damaged flooring, drywall, or other materials.

Pool Leak Water Removal Cost in Terrell, TX
The cost of pool leak water removal can vary widely depending on the severity of the leak,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Terrell, TX. Here are some estimated price ranges for different aspects of the service: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,500 | Size of affected area, severity of leak |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$5,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Cleaning and sanitizing |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Restoration and repair | $2,000 – $10,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age, materials needed |
